                          There is one significant hill in the pig.  The deal is, it is about 3 miles long.  After that, it isn't so bad... HOWEVER, this elevation chart kind of glosses over a bunch of lil "ups" during what seems to be a looooooong downhill in the second half.  It's actually kind of roly poly.

                            Agree with srlopez. The first time I ran the Pig, I was fairly well prepared (for me) and I got through the first part with no problems, and thought I was through all the hills. Miles 15-16 are a great part of the course..Nice neighborhood and great crowd. Right after that, I believe, was the hill that took the wind out of my sails. Went from the high of that crowd to seeing that hill. And then immediately following that was the stretch of highway with no shade, and it was very warm that day. If you make it past the highway section feeling good, you should be in good shape though.
